How much do executive non profit video editing jobs pay per hour?

As of Jul 27, 2026, the average hourly pay for executive non profit video editing in the United States is $25.43,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$19.23 and $29.09 per hour,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What are some common challenges faced by Executive Non Profit Video Editors when balancing storytelling with organizational goals?

Executive Non Profit Video Editors often navigate the challenge of crafting compelling narratives that resonate emotionally while also adhering to the nonprofit's mission and messaging guidelines. They must balance creativity with sensitivity, ensuring that stories are authentic and respectful to those featured. Additionally, they frequently collaborate with program staff, fundraising teams, and leadership to align video projects with broader organizational campaigns. Meeting tight deadlines and working with limited resources are common hurdles, but these challenges also offer opportunities to develop innovative storytelling solutions and demonstrate impact.

What is an Executive Non Profit Video Editor?

An Executive Non Profit Video Editor is a professional responsible for overseeing and editing video content specifically for nonprofit organizations. Their role often involves working closely with leadership teams to create compelling stories that support the organization’s mission, fundraising, and outreach efforts. They manage the video production process from planning to final edits, ensuring content aligns with the nonprofit’s values and goals. These editors may also supervise other video staff or freelancers and ensure all output maintains a consistent and impactful message. The position requires strong technical editing skills, storytelling abilities, and an understanding of the unique needs of nonprofit communications.

The Videographer/Video Editor is a creative and technically skilled professional responsible for capturing, editing, and delivering high-quality video content that supports AAAE’s mission to educate, engage, and inform airport professionals. This role combines field video production with post-production expertise to produce compelling content for educational programs, events, promotional campaigns, and member communications.

The Videographer/Video Editor will work collaboratively with internal teams, subject matter experts, and external partners to ensure video projects meet AAAE’s quality standards, brand guidelines, and strategic goals.


Key Responsibilities

Video Production

  • Plan, shoot, and capture high-quality video for training modules, interviews, conferences, events, and promotional campaigns
  • Operate cameras, lighting, and audio equipment to ensure professional-quality results
  • Collaborate on script development, shot lists, and storyboards to achieve project objectives

Video Editing & Post-Production

  • Edit raw footage into polished, engaging final videos that align with AAAE’s brand and messaging
  • Add motion graphics, titles, music, voiceovers, and captions as needed
  • Perform color correction, audio mixing, and other finishing tasks to ensure a consistent and professional look

Project Coordination & Workflow

  • Manage multiple projects simultaneously, ensuring deadlines and quality expectations are met
  • Organize, archive, and maintain video files and media assets
  • Coordinate with internal teams and external vendors to schedule shoots and meet production needs

Innovation & Quality Improvement

  • Stay up to date with video production trends, best practices, and emerging technologies
  • Recommend new tools, techniques, or formats to enhance AAAE’s video offerings
  • Ensure all video content is accessible, inclusive, and optimized for various platforms

Collaboration & Communication

  • Work closely with the communications, marketing, training, and events teams to align video projects with AAAE priorities
  • Clearly communicate project progress, needs, and timelines with stakeholders
  • Provide guidance or support for other video or multimedia projects as needed


Required Qualifications

  • Professional experience in video production and editing, preferably in an association, nonprofit, or aviation/transportation environment
  • Proficiency with Adobe Creative Suite (Premiere Pro, After Effects, Audition) and other relevant editing tools
  • Skilled in camera operation, lighting, and audio recording for professional video production
  • Strong storytelling and visual communication skills
  • Excellent organizational and time-management abilities
  • Ability to work independently as well as collaboratively in a fast-paced environment
  • Bachelor’s degree in film production, multimedia, communications, or a related field preferred
